How to ask your boss to sponsor a charity…. Could you ask at work if they would sponsor and event, workshop orhold a fundraiser for us? When you approach your colleague's about it it is best to create a brief proposal outliningthe our cause, how it aligns with your company's values, and the benefits to the company for sponsoring. Be sure toinclude specific details on how the company's sponsorship will be recognized and any potential tax benefits.Remember to express your enthusiasm and passion for the MOD, as this can help inspire them to take action. Volunteering- why volunteer? Volunteering can provide a sense of purpose, fulfilment, and increase your self-esteem. It can also help individuals develop new skills and gain valuable experience that can be applied in theirpersonal and professional lives. Additionally, volunteering can create opportunities for networking and meeting newpeople who share similar interests. Volunteering at MOD will make a positive impact on the charity by providingmuch-needed support for our events and day to day running. We need your help with everything from manningcollection and awareness stalls, to backstage help at fashion shows. We are also always looking for volunteers whowant to get involved in fundraising or acquiring prizes for competitions and raffles.
